Explanation
BACKGROUND: The 2020-2024 Consolidated Plan combines into a single submission the planning and application aspects of the Community Development Block Grant (CDBG), HOME Investment Partnerships (HOME), Emergency Solutions Grant (ESG) and Housing Opportunities for Persons with AIDS (HOPWA) programs. This plan represents a continuing commitment to provide decent housing, suitable living environments and expanded economic opportunities over the five-year period. Ord#2162-2019 adopted and authorized the submission of the 2020-2024 Consolidated Plan. The City of Columbus, Grants Management section is responsible for completing and submitting the Annual Action Plan to U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development. Because HUD has not announced the 2021 grant allocations, this legislation contains a draft action plan summary with estimated funding amounts. The final plan will be adjusted to match the actual allocations. The 2021 Grant allocations are expected to be announced in spring 2021.
FISCAL IMPACT: The City expects to receive about $13 million in grant resources for the four programs listed above. The Grants Management Division will submit future legislation to authorize appropriations or expenditures of those funds.
EMERGENCY LEGISLATION: This ordinance is submitted as an emergency to ensure the timely submission of the Annual Action Plan, thus allowing allow the city to incur pre-award costs.
